The Nike Air Force 1 has been one of the most iconic silhouettes of all time, and it's not going anywhere for spring 2023. With so many fun and creative partnerships that have led to coveted reimaginations of the shoe, you cannot go wrong with snagging the classic look.
You can't go wrong with this yellow and light pink Air Force 1 sneaker. The details are playful and vibrant, but also super wearable. The colorway is simply perfect for the spring.
The Adidas Samba sneakers have become the shoe of the moment thanks to so many models, influencers and fashionistas. The soccer shoe has a vintage-inspired look that is sure to continue to be loved by many this spring.
For another popular Adidas style that will reign throughout the spring, you should shop the Gazelle Shoes. They have the quintessential three-stripe look, a sleek and versatile design and come in so many different colors.
With retro-style fashion on the rise this season, vintage-inspired sneakers will also be a total vibe this season. These Reebok Club C 85 kicks are the perfect pair to shop for an undeniably cool old school look.
We just can't part from platforms this spring, either. While we're all for casual, cool comfort this season, there's no reason to not elevate your sneaker game with a little height. These Reebok Club C Extra Sneakers will do the trick.
This spring, we're making chunky trainers our go-to pairs. The '90s-inspired shoe typically meant for running is being reimagined as a streetwear staple, and we honestly can't get enough of it. This ASICS pair in green and grey is a super cool look that you can shop for just $68 at SSENSE.
New Balance sneakers are always sporty and cool, and they're not going anywhere but to our Pinterest bookmarks this spring. The 574 sneaker can be worn every day, and they'll look trendy with every outfit you pair them with.
Go the distance in these comfortable, versatile Reebok sneakers. When you're not sure what to wear, you'll be glad you added these to your spring wardrobe.
New Balance's 550 silhouette is one of their most-loved yet. Luckily, the style comes in so many colorways to choose from, and we think this light pink one is the way to go for spring.
